Local Fractional Derivative Boundary Value Problems for Tricomi Equation Arising in Fractal Transonic Flow

The local fractional decomposition method is applied to obtain the nondifferentiable numerical solutions for the local fractional Tricomi equation arising in fractal transonic flow with the local fractional derivative boundary value conditions.
